Wilsontown, Morningside and Coltness Railway

From Graces Guide

A line of 8.65 miles that ran from Chapel on the Wishaw and Coltness Railway to Longridge via Morningside and Wilsontown. It was built as a coal railway and also served the iron works at Wilsontown.

1841 June 21st. Authorised

1845 June 2nd. Line opened. Primarily a coal railway.

1849 Became part of the Edinburgh and Glasgow Railway
